如何实现“idea打包 this version of the Java Runtime only recognizes class file version”

总体流程

flowchart TD
    A(创建Maven项目) --> B(修改pom.xml)
    B --> C(编写Java代码)
    C --> D(打包项目)

步骤及代码

1. 创建Maven项目

首先,你需要创建一个Maven项目来进行开发。在你的IDE中新建一个Maven项目,并选择合适的项目结构和配置。

2. 修改pom.xml

pom.xml文件中,添加如下配置:

<build>
    <plugins>
        <plugin>
            <groupId>org.apache.maven.plugins</groupId>
            <artifactId>maven-compiler-plugin</artifactId>
            <version>3.8.1</version>
            <configuration>
                <source>1.8</source>
                <target>1.8</target>
            </configuration>
        </plugin>
    </plugins>
</build>

这段配置的作用是指定Java编译器的版本为1.8。

3. 编写Java代码

src/main/java目录下编写你的Java代码,确保你的代码是符合Java 8标准的。

4. 打包项目

最后,使用Maven命令打包项目:

mvn clean package

这个命令会在target目录下生成一个可执行的JAR文件,你可以将这个JAR文件部署到需要的环境中。

通过以上步骤,你就可以实现“idea打包 this version of the Java Runtime only recognizes class file version”这个功能了。


希望上面的步骤和代码对你有帮助,如果有任何疑问,请随时向我提问。祝你编程顺利!